**Formula sandbox — containment check.** If Calcwright's sandbox alerts fire, kill the evaluator pool, not individual workers. User formulas must never touch the network; verify the egress deny rule is intact before restarting. Escalate if any formula ran over 30s. Full isolation steps and the restart sequence are on the page below.

operations page: https://gitlab.paliqcorp.corp/view/browse/dash/b07cd0e7bbd2

### Runbook: InkMill Markdown Pipeline — Renderer Stall

If rendered previews stop updating, first check the InkMill worker queue depth; a stall above five minutes means the sanitizer stage is wedged. Drain the queue with `inkmill drain --safe`, then restart workers one at a time to preserve cache warmth. Record the restart in the incident log, and include the build token printed below.

trace token, bawig-yageg: htk6_3563df

Runbook: Squatterhawk Account Recovery (for weekly eng sync)

If the Squatterhawk service account is locked — usually after three failed token rotations — quarantine scans halt but existing flags remain enforced. Recovery steps: confirm the lockout in the audit log, notify the registry team, then initiate the break-glass flow from the Harrowgate bastion host. Do not create a replacement account; downstream allowlists are bound to the original identity. The break-glass flow prompts once, and you must supply the recovery passphrase shown below.

vault phrase of kaduf-baweg = norael-julox-raleth-wenok-eliir-ulamir-ulair-norwyn-rusion

### Step 4: Stabilize the integration tests

Heads up: the Tollgate payments suite is flaky mostly because tests share one sandbox ledger. Before migrating, give each test run its own namespace and bump the settlement poll timeout — the old default is way too tight. Once that's in place, reruns should drop to near zero. The test harness picks up these configuration values at startup.

config for hahip-yajep:
holix:
  log_level: error
  metrics_host: metrics.holix.qorvellabs.internal
  pin: 9600
  pool_size: 8